Executive Summary & Key Takeaways

Executive Summary: This notification, issued by the Ministry of Road Transport and Highways, declares the intention to acquire land in the Nandurbar district of Maharashtra for the purpose of building, widening, and maintaining National Highway No. 6. The affected parties have 21 days from the notification date (June 8, 2017) to raise objections. The notification includes a schedule detailing the land parcels to be acquired. Key Points / Main Content: Land Acquisition for National Highway No. 6: * The Central Government intends to acquire land in the Nandurbar district of Maharashtra for the expansion of National Highway No. 6 between Km 606.000 and Km 649.000. * The land is required for building, widening to four lanes, maintenance, management, and operation of the highway. * A detailed schedule lists the specific land parcels to be acquired, including survey numbers, type of land, and area. Objection Mechanism: * Persons interested in the specified land may object to the land use for the stated purpose. * Objections must be submitted in writing to the Sub-Divisional Officer, Nandurbar Division, within 21 days of the notification's publication (June 8, 2017). * The objection must state the grounds for the objection. * Objectors will be given an opportunity to be heard, either in person or through a legal representative. * The competent authority's order regarding the objections shall be final. Land Plan Availability: * Land plans and other details are available for inspection at the office of the competent authority. Any person interested in the said land may, within twenty-one days from the date of publication of this notification in the Official Gazette, object to the use of such land for the aforesaid purpose under sub-section (1) of section 3C of the said Act. Every such objection shall be made to the competent authority, namely, the Sub-Divisional Officer, Nandurbar Division, Nandurbar, in writing and shall set out the grounds thereof and the competent authority shall give the objector an opportunity of being heard, either in person or by a legal practitioner, and may, after hearing all such objections and after making such further enquiry, if any, as the competent authority thinks necessary, by order, either allow or disallow the objections. Any order made by the competent authority under sub-section (2) of section 3C of the said Act shall be final. The land plans and other details of the land covered under this notification are available and can be inspected by the interested person at the aforesaid office of the competent authority.
